The dot1dBridge MIB (RFC 1493) is shipped with and loaded into NetView. Check /usr/OV/snmp_mibs.

Hi list,

I have installed Netview ver 7.1.3, I have discovered some Cisco
4006
switches via the server discovery. Now I wanted to know what MIB you
need to load in order to find out the INACTIVE ports in a cisco
switch. Ie those ports where its either not been used or been
disabled.
Also when I open the NV Web console using a login id and password I
see there a view inactive ports in a network device option, which
gives me no values. I have some cisco MIBs downloaded but don?t know
which one?s will help me. Please can any one let me know the same.

I might note that dot1dBridge MIB (RFC 1493) supports COMMUNITY STRING
INDEXING, so
if you are not using vlan 1 you must append @vlanNumber after the
community name in
order to get the mib info from other vlans, otherwise only vlan 1 data
will be
retrieved.   Also if you do append the @vlanNumber and you only have
vlan 1 then it
will retrieve vlan1 info.   IE.. public@122
